A single point C frame press is designed for various applications, including metal stamping, forming, and assembly. Its unique frame structure provides a robust and reliable foundation for precise operations. When considering whether your C frame press meets your production requirements, it’s essential to analyze its key features and performance metrics.
First, look at the tonnage capacity of your single point C frame press. The tonnage indicates its ability to apply force during pressing operations, influencing the type and thickness of materials you can work with. If your production involves heavier materials or more intricate designs, reassessing your machine’s capacity may prove vital. Overloading a press can lead to inefficiencies and increase the likelihood of breakdowns, ultimately compromising your workflow.
Another critical factor to consider is the press control options available with your single point C frame press. Today’s presses come equipped with advanced control systems that can enhance precision and productivity. Features like programmable stroke lengths, adjustable speed settings, and real-time monitoring can significantly improve the quality of your output. Evaluating whether your model provides modern control capabilities can determine if it meets the evolving needs of your production line.
Moreover, the tooling compatibility of your single point C frame press should not be overlooked. Efficient production often requires the use of specialized tooling to execute various tasks. If your press cannot accommodate the specific tools necessary for your operations, it could lead to increased setup times and potential downtimes. Ensuring that your equipment is compatible with a broad range of tools can streamline your production processes, allowing for quicker adjustments to meet varying demands.
Furthermore, consider the maintenance requirements of your single point C frame press. Regular maintenance is crucial for ensuring long-term efficiency and reliability. Assess the ease of access to critical components for maintenance and repair. A design that facilitates straightforward servicing can minimize downtime and maintain your production schedule. Additionally, inquire about how your equipment supplier supports maintenance and provides spare parts to ensure consistent performance.
The integration of safety features is also paramount when evaluating your production equipment. Modern single point C frame presses should come equipped with various safety mechanisms to protect operators. These can include emergency stop buttons, safety interlocks, and guarding features. Ensuring that your press adheres to industry safety standards not only protects your workforce but also promotes a more productive work environment.
Finally, consider the overall versatility of your single point C frame press. As market demands fluctuate, a flexible and adaptable press can contribute significantly to your operational efficiency. Whether you need to shift between different materials or change product specifications, the ability to adapt quickly to these changes will enhance your competitiveness in the market.
